The overview

What Oddsshark is for

Oddsshark serves as a critical web-based hub for sports bettors, providing aggregated, real-time betting odds comparison and statistical data across a multitude of sports and leagues. Users land on the site to quickly scan current lines from various sportsbooks, review public betting percentages, and access game-specific statistics or expert analysis to inform their wagering decisions. The platform's core job is to centralize market data, enabling bettors to identify value, track line movement, and make informed picks directly from their browser.

Quick answers

Frequently asked questions

1How current are the odds displayed on the site?

Our odds are updated in real-time, pulling directly from a wide range of regulated sportsbooks. We aim for minimal latency, typically within seconds of a line change occurring at the source book, ensuring you always see the freshest numbers.

2Can I place bets directly through Oddsshark?

No, Oddsshark is an odds comparison and information service. We do not operate as a sportsbook. You'll need to visit your chosen sportsbook directly to place any wagers after using our platform for research.

3What sports and leagues are covered for odds comparison?

We cover all major North American sports (NFL, NBA, MLB, NHL, NCAAF, NCAAB) as well as popular international leagues for Soccer, Tennis, Golf, UFC, and more. A full, up-to-date list is always available in our sports menu.

4Is there a premium subscription for advanced features or ad-free access?

Currently, Oddsshark operates as a free-to-use platform supported by advertising and affiliate partnerships. All core features, including real-time odds and statistics, are accessible without a paid subscription.

5How do you determine your 'consensus picks' or public betting percentages?

Our consensus picks are derived from aggregating betting data across multiple major sportsbooks. This represents the collective action of the betting public, showing where the majority of money or tickets are being placed on a given game, offering insight into market sentiment.
